Questions about Tyson K

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Boxers thrive best in homes with attentive owners who can provide affection and structure. They do well in houses with a secure yard, but can also adjust to apartment living with sufficient exercise.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Boxers are energetic and benefit from access to a securely fenced yard where they can run and play. Daily walks and playtime are important for their happiness, even if outdoor space is limited.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Boxers are known for being affectionate and playful with children, making them a popular family choice. Their gentle and protective nature often makes them great companions for kids.
